What is the working principle of optical device modules

Optical device modules operate by converting electrical signals into optical signals for transmission through fiber optics, and then converting them back into electrical signals at the receiving end.Core Working PrincipleOptical modules, also known as optical transceivers, function at the physical layer of the OSI model and serve as the bridge between electrical network devices and optical fiber systems. Their primary principle is optoelectronic conversion:Transmission (Tx): Electrical signals from a network device enter the module's transmitting interface. Internal driver circuits process these signals and drive a laser diode (LD) or light-emitting diode (LED) to emit modulated light corresponding to the input data rate .Propagation: The modulated light travels through the optical fiber, carrying the data over long distances with minimal loss and interference .Reception (Rx): At the receiving end, a photodiode detects the incoming light and converts it back into an electrical signal. This signal is amplified and processed by receiver circuits to restore the original data .Key ComponentsTransmitter Optical Sub-Assembly (TOSA): Includes the light source (laser or LED), optical interface, and monitoring photodiode. It converts electrical signals into optical signals and ensures stable output power via automatic power control circuits .Receiver Optical Sub-Assembly (ROSA): Contains the photodetector and preamplifier, converting optical signals back into electrical signals .Driver and Receiver Circuits: Control the modulation of the light source and amplification of the received signal, maintaining signal integrity .Housing and Connectors: Protect internal components and provide electrical and optical interfaces for integration with network devices .Applications and VariationsOptical modules come in various form factors such as SFP, SFP+, QSFP, and CFP, supporting different data rates and transmission distances. They are widely used in data centers, telecom networks, and high-speed computing environments to enable reliable, high-bandwidth communication . The principle of electrical-to-optical and optical-to-electrical conversion ensures that optical modules can efficiently transmit data over fiber networks while maintaining compatibility with standard network equipment.
